Following up on my problem with getting errors in the expression
_.getitem(file.filename) when using IE, I've learned that IE "sees" the
filename as something like 'C:\\CSF\\BUS581\\581F203H1BJS.doc'.  The double
backslashes are making it an invalid filename.  

I've put on my Python thinking cap, figuring I can write a script that takes
care of that.  But string.replace(x, r"\\", r"\") doesn't work.  The raw
single slash escapes the final double quote and gives an error.  

Any suggestions?
